Opening question
Examiner: Two children have just arrived. The first has an alkali powder burst to the eye; the second has a teardrop pupil and a soft eye after a dart. Take me through your first 60 seconds with each. [5]
Candidate: These are the two time-critical paediatric ocular emergencies, and the order of first aid decides the outcome. For the alkali splash, I irrigate immediately and copiously with saline or Ringer lactate, before any examination and before any pH check, because every minute of retained alkali destroys limbal stem cells. For the dart injury, the teardrop pupil and soft eye mean a suspected open globe, so I shield it with a rigid Fox shield and apply no pressure, keep the child nil by mouth with an antiemetic, and call ophthalmology for urgent surgery. Irrigate the chemical injury, shield the open globe — that is the frame. [5] [1]
Examiner: Why must you not examine the chemical-injury child before irrigating? [5]
Candidate: Because the history of a splash is enough to start irrigating, and the slit-lamp examination and the pH measurement each take minutes during which the alkali keeps liquefying tissue and killing stem cells. The delay to irrigation is the single biggest determinant of outcome, so irrigation is the assessment that comes first; the detailed examination follows once the eye is being flushed and the pH is on its way to neutral.
